CM seeks Rs 100 crore for forest blocks
HYDERABAD: Chief minister K Chandrasekhar Rao on Saturday urged the Centre to sanction Rs 100 crore for developing 188 forest blocks in HMDA limits under the Centre’s share of Compensatory Afforestation Fund Management and Planning Authority (Campa) funds and restore the 70:30 ration under ad hoc Campa rules as approved by the Supreme Court. He also sought an early environmental clearance for stage II of the Palamuru-Ranga Reddy Lift Irrigation Project.
He made these pleas to Union minister for environment, forests and climate change Harsha Vardhan, who called on him at Pragathi Bhavan on Saturday. Thanking the Centre for giving environmental clearance to Kaleshwaram project, the CM invited Harshavardhan to visit the mega irrigation project costing Rs 80,000 crore and blocks being developed for improving green cover. KCR made a power-point presentation on implementation of ‘Telangana ku Haritha Haram’ programme, action to protect the forest, efforts on forest rejuvenation and development of social forestry.
KCR told the Union minister that no proper steps had been taken by previous governments to protect forests in the state. He said the primary objective of Haritha Haram was to increase green cover from the existing 24% to 33%.
KCR said that 40 crore seedlings were being planted every year and an action plan is being prepared to increase the number to 100 crore per year. In case of constructions and developmental projects where it involves loss of trees, immediate steps were being taken to plant an equal number of trees elsewhere and adequate funds provided for this.
He added that Telangana lifestyle and development of forests have an inter-relation with each other. Bathukamma, a state festival, is organised with flowers available in the forests and the festival is also a symbol of Telangana culture and tradition. Chief advisor to the government Rajiv Sharma, chief secretary SK Joshi and other officials were present.
